Struct nif::blocks::NiPSysSpawnModifier [−][src]
pub struct NiPSysSpawnModifier { pub base: NiPSysModifier, pub num_spawn_generations: u16, pub percentage_spawned: f32, pub min_num_to_spawn: u16, pub max_num_to_spawn: u16, pub spawn_speed_variation: f32, pub spawn_dir_variation: f32, pub life_span: f32, pub life_span_variation: f32, }
Fields
base: NiPSysModifier
num_spawn_generations: u16
percentage_spawned: f32
min_num_to_spawn: u16
max_num_to_spawn: u16
spawn_speed_variation: f32
spawn_dir_variation: f32
life_span: f32
life_span_variation: f32
Implementations
Trait Implementations
The type of arguments needed to be supplied in order to read this type, usually a tuple. Read more
fn read_options<R: Read + Seek>(
__binread_generated_var_reader: &mut R,
__binread_generated_var_options: &ReadOptions,
__binread_generated_var_arguments: Self::Args
) -> BinResult<Self>
fn read_options<R: Read + Seek>(
__binread_generated_var_reader: &mut R,
__binread_generated_var_options: &ReadOptions,
__binread_generated_var_arguments: Self::Args
) -> BinResult<Self>
Read the type from the reader
Read the type from the reader while assuming no arguments have been passed Read more
Read the type from the reader using the specified arguments
fn after_parse<R>(
&mut self,
&mut R,
&ReadOptions,
Self::Args
) -> Result<(), Error> where
R: Read + Seek,
This method tests for self
and other
values to be equal, and is used
by ==
. Read more
This method tests for !=
.